// Hardcoded-URL / raw-endpoint analyzer (#2027). Flags absolute HTTP(S) URLs and IP:port endpoints newly
// added in non-test, non-config source — often environment leakage or a value that should come from config.
// Distinct from the secret scanner (no credential); this is a portability/config-hygiene signal. Pure compute
// over added lines, no network. Hostnames are redacted/truncated in findings — never full paths or queries.
import type { EnrichRequest, HardcodedUrlFinding } from "../types.js";
import { isMagicNumberSourcePath } from "./magic-number.js";

const MAX_FINDINGS = 25;
const MAX_LINE_CHARS = 2000;
const MAX_HOST_CHARS = 40;

const CONFIG_PATH_RE =
/(?:^|\/)(?:docker-compose[^/]*\.ya?ml|compose[^/]*\.ya?ml|values(?:\.[^/]+)?\.ya?ml|\.env(?:\.[^/]+)?|.*\.(?:tf|tfvars|hcl|ya?ml|json|toml|ini|conf|env)|Dockerfile(?:\.[^/]+)?|nginx[^/]*\.conf)$/i;

const HTTP_URL_RE = /https?:\/\/[^\s'"\`<>]+/gi;
const IP_ENDPOINT_RE = /\b(?:\d{1,3}\.){3}\d{1,3}:\d{1,5}\b/g;

const ALLOWLISTED_HOSTS = new Set(["localhost", "127.0.0.1", "example.com"]);

function isConfigPath(path: string): boolean {
return CONFIG_PATH_RE.test(path);
}

function isScannablePath(path: string): boolean {
return isMagicNumberSourcePath(path) && !isConfigPath(path);
}

function redactHost(host: string): string {
const lower = host.toLowerCase();
if (lower.length <= MAX_HOST_CHARS) return lower;
return `${lower.slice(0, MAX_HOST_CHARS - 3)}...`;
}

function isAllowlistedHost(host: string): boolean {
const lower = host.toLowerCase();
if (ALLOWLISTED_HOSTS.has(lower)) return true;
if (lower.endsWith(".example.com")) return true;
return false;
}

function hostFromHttpUrl(url: string): string {
const match = /^https?:\/\/([^/?#:]+)(?::\d+)?/i.exec(url);
return match?.[1] ?? url;
}

function isCommentLine(line: string): boolean {
const trimmed = line.trimStart();
return /^(?:\/\/|#|\/\*|\*|<!--)/.test(trimmed);
}

function isImportLine(line: string): boolean {
const trimmed = line.trimStart();
return /^(?:import\b|from\b|#include\b|require\s*\(|use\s+\w+::)/.test(trimmed);
}

/** Classify one added line for a hardcoded URL or IP endpoint, or null. Pure. */
export function detectHardcodedUrl(
line: string,
): { kind: HardcodedUrlFinding["kind"]; host: string } | null {
if (isCommentLine(line) || isImportLine(line)) return null;

HTTP_URL_RE.lastIndex = 0;
const urlMatch = HTTP_URL_RE.exec(line);
if (urlMatch) {
const host = hostFromHttpUrl(urlMatch[0]);
if (!isAllowlistedHost(host)) {
return { kind: "http-url", host: redactHost(host) };
}
}

IP_ENDPOINT_RE.lastIndex = 0;
const ipMatch = IP_ENDPOINT_RE.exec(line);
if (ipMatch) {
const host = ipMatch[0].split(":")[0] ?? ipMatch[0];
if (!isAllowlistedHost(host)) {
return { kind: "ip-endpoint", host: redactHost(host) };
}
}

return null;
}

type ScanLimits = {
maxFindings?: number;
signal?: AbortSignal;
};

/** Scan one file patch's added lines for hardcoded URLs/endpoints, line-cited via hunk headers. Pure. */
export function scanPatchForHardcodedUrl(
path: string,
patch: string,
limits: ScanLimits = {},
): HardcodedUrlFinding[] {
const maxFindings = limits.maxFindings ?? MAX_FINDINGS;
if (maxFindings <= 0 || !isScannablePath(path)) return [];
const findings: HardcodedUrlFinding[] = [];
let newLine = 0;
let inHunk = false;
for (const line of patch.split("\n")) {
if (limits.signal?.aborted) throw new Error("analyzer_aborted");
const hunk = /^@@ -\d+(?:,\d+)? \+(\d+)(?:,\d+)? @@/.exec(line);
if (hunk) {
newLine = Number(hunk[1]);
inHunk = true;
continue;
}
if (!inHunk) continue;
if (line.startsWith("+")) {
const body = line.slice(1);
if (body.length <= MAX_LINE_CHARS) {
const hit = detectHardcodedUrl(body);
if (hit) {
findings.push({ file: path, line: newLine, kind: hit.kind, host: hit.host });
if (findings.length >= maxFindings) return findings;
}
}
newLine++;
} else if (!line.startsWith("-") && !line.startsWith("\\")) {
newLine++;
}
}
return findings;
}

/** Analyzer entrypoint: scan every changed scannable file's added lines for hardcoded endpoints. */
export async function scanHardcodedUrl(
req: EnrichRequest,
signal?: AbortSignal,
): Promise<HardcodedUrlFinding[]> {
const findings: HardcodedUrlFinding[] = [];
for (const file of req.files ?? []) {
if (signal?.aborted) throw new Error("analyzer_aborted");
if (!file.patch) continue;
for (const finding of scanPatchForHardcodedUrl(file.path, file.patch, {
maxFindings: MAX_FINDINGS - findings.length,
signal,
})) {
findings.push(finding);
if (findings.length >= MAX_FINDINGS) return findings;
}
}
return findings;
}
